We are EssilorLuxottica, a global leader in the design, manufacture and distribution of ophthalmic lenses, frames and sunglasses. We bring together the expertise of two industry pioneers, one in advanced lens technologies and the other in the craftsmanship of iconic eyewear, creating a vertically integrated business that is uniquely positioned to address the world’s evolving vision needs. We craft exclusive eyewear brands Ray‑Ban, Oakley, Oliver Peoples, Persol, Costa and more, alongside esteemed licensed brands such as Tiffany & Co, Burberry, and CHANEL whilst our cutting‑edge lenses Varilux and Transitions lead the industry in innovation. In Australia and New Zealand, we operate the iconic retail and eye care brands: Sunglass Hut, Oakley, OPSM, Ray‑Ban and Laubman & Pank. Every day, EssilorLuxottica’s 190,000 employees in 150 countries work towards a common mission to help people see more and be more.
